Runbook: Driftmail digest release. Before enabling the new batch schedule, pause the hourly digest queue, deploy the scheduler build, and confirm cron entries for 06:00 and 18:00 UTC. The scheduler signs each digest batch before handoff to the send fleet; unsigned batches are dropped. Configure the signer first. Use the key below.

deploy key for fafof-yaguf: bky4_zHj6

Ticket TG-209 — Expired credential on the Merrow field-telemetry gateway. The Agrilux ingestion service stopped accepting uploads from combines in the Dunfell region at 03:10 after the gateway's internal key lapsed. No data was lost; the gateway buffers locally for 48 hours. For the security review: rotation was performed manually, scope is read-write on telemetry ingest only, and the old key has been revoked. The replacement key issued to the gateway is below.

API key for taduf-yahif: qvz11-nMDtAWg6H2u

Ticket #2907 — Signature check fails on report builder export

Support: customers exporting from the Tallyvane report builder see a signature verification error after the sorting-stability patch. The patch changed row ordering in grouped exports, which altered the serialized payload, so exports signed before the patch now fail verification against cached manifests. Advise customers to regenerate reports; old exports cannot be re-verified. Fresh exports are signed with the key below.

signing key of fadug-haweg = bky19_x2JJNa4RuE34mQa9TgK

Step 6: Ship tailcat, our internal log-tailing CLI. Security folks: tailcat only reads from the Lanternwood log gateway, never raw hosts, and every session is recorded in the audit stream. Scopes are read-only by default and the config pins TLS 1.3. Before the binary can talk to the gateway, it needs its service credential in the operator's env file. Drop this line into tailcat.env and we're done:

secret setting of tajof-bahif: COURIER_KEY3=65d